Vehicle Identification Number

The first thing you'll want to locate is your vehicle identification number, also known as the VIN. It's a 17-digit number that contains all the information needed to identify your car. This number can be located on a sticker in the manual for your vehicle or on the dashboard of the driver. The last eight digits of this number are unique to the vehicle you own. Note this number down to give it to the locksmith if you need an additional key.

The next step is to determine what kind of key you'll need. There are three kinds of car keys - traditional keys made of metal, transponder keys, and smart keys. Traditional keys made of metal are the simplest type and do not contain any electronic components. They are used to open doors and start the engine of the car. Transponder keys are equipped with a small chip that communicates to the engine control unit in your vehicle to stop theft. Smart keys are, on the other hand are an electronic remote and don't require turning your keys to start the car.

Depending on the kind of key you own You may be required to show proof of ownership. Bring an ID card with a valid photo. You can also bring along an original copy of your registration or title. However, if you don't have any proof of ownership, it's still possible to get an alternative key.

A locksmith can create new keys without having the original. The year, make, and model of your car along with the VIN will be required. Bring an extra key to make the process easier.

How do you replace a car key that has been lost

It can be expensive to replace a car ignition key, depending on the type of key you own. Keys that are traditional, meaning they are not connected to your ignition, are the most affordable to replace. If your car uses transponder keys or chip keys, they could be costly.

Chip keys that are connected with the ignition of your car have a microchip integrated into them to communicate with the system. They are designed to deter theft and require the key be programmed to start your car. If you have lost a chip key the only alternative is to go to the dealer and wait until you receive one from the manufacturer or distributor.
